Press ReleaseDerry District Sports CouncilThursday, 10 December 2009The annual District Sports Council Awards ceremony within the Derry City Council area will take place in the Guildhall on Wednesday 20th January 2010. The prestigious ceremony was established in 1980 in order to pay tribute to local sporting figures. The award categories cover male and female competitors, individual and teams, and range across youth, juvenile, senior and master age groups. Also catered for are those individuals who remain firmly in the shadows but without who sport could not exist. The awards categories for “Sport Coach Award” and “Services to Sport Award” have in the past been two of the most eagerly contested awards and it is anticipated that this year will be no different.
